Hi!

I am trying to setup noVNC. As I try to open a console I get a red bar
at the top of the page saying "Server disconnected (code: 1006)".
I have followed the instructions here:
http://www.ovirt.org/Features/noVNC_console (Setup Websocket Proxy on
the Enging Post Install).
I have imported the https://server.example.com/ca.crt into my browser
(Firefox and Chrome).

The only thing that gets logged to server.log when I try to open the
noVNC console is:

Don't know if it could help, but I restarted engine-setup on the manager and let it manage the websocketproxy settings. Restarted it, and has to accept the certificate on my browser, and it worked. (https://fqdn:port_number)

Thank you Nicolas. After following your advice noVNC console connection works.

The steps required to make it work still seem a bit confusing for the users. Go to the fqdn:port, accept certificate, go back to the user portal, start console.
